Output 81bc5b36113a01a66521db3553b3a651d696be8793e76a5e7fcd82d5d3c59973:29

value
1213843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ce708c8d6bcce316882fc2ea2963f58763f15e18 OP_EQUAL
address
3LWZx72Y8Ha2am4zGTD7oHXYjZ4vZqDvBJ
transaction
81bc5b36113a01a66521db3553b3a651d696be8793e76a5e7fcd82d5d3c59973